What do you think might account for the finding that community care was the least effective of all treatment conditions in the MTA study?
What will be an ideal response?
It could be that the community clinicians were less well trained, or less uniformly trained than those in other conditions; it could be that children had more noncompliance, or that there wasn’t appropriate matching between case and treatment in this condition. It could be that there were additional insurance issues in this condition with securing the appropriate treatment, compared to other conditions.
